WebHardware Security Modules (HSMs) are hardened, tamper-resistant hardware devices that strengthen encryption practices by generating keys, encrypting and decrypting data, and creating and verifying digital signatures. Some hardware security modules (HSMs) are certified at various FIPS 140-2 Levels. WebMar 16, 2024 · How Does Hardware-Based AES Disk Encryption Work? Modern encrypted SSDs use a 128- or 256-bit AES algorithm along with two symmetric encryption keys. The first key is the Encryption Key, used to encrypt all data stored on the drive. WebAug 4, 2024 · How Does AES Encryption Work? AES encryption works in the same way as any symmetric encryption algorithm does. However, it uses round keys that depend on each key’s length to create block ciphers. The block ciphers are 128, 192, and 256-bit lengths, and they go through 10, 12, and 14 rounds of keys, respectively to encode plain text.

Hardware-based encryption is the use of computer hardware to assist software, or sometimes replace software, in the process of data encryption. Typically, this is implemented as part of the processor's instruction set. For example, the AES encryption algorithm (a modern cipher) can be implemented using the AES instruction set on the ubiquitous x86 architecture. Such instructions also exist o…
